Удалите последнюю запятую или не печатайте вообще MySQL / PHP
Я печатаю набор слов, помещенных в базу данных MySQL, и извлекаю их с помощью PHP. Я хочу представить его как разделенный запятыми список, но мне нужно, чтобы он не печатал и не удалял последнюю запятую. Как я мог это сделать?
Я пытался использоватьrtrim
, но я, вероятно, не сделал это правильно. Это мой код, как сегодня:
<?php
$query0 = "SELECT LCASE(ord) FROM `keywords` ORDER BY RAND()";
$result0 = mysql_query($query0);
while($row0 = mysql_fetch_array($result0, MYSQL_ASSOC))
{
$keyword = $row0['LCASE(ord)'];
echo "$keyword, ";
?>
Я пытался использоватьrtrim
Моя попытка была примерно такой (я могу быть достаточно честным, чтобы сказать, что я в этом над головой;))
$keyword = $row0['LCASE(ord)'];
$keywordc = "$keyword, ";
$keyword- = rtrim($keywordc, ', ');
echo "$keyword-, ";
Как вы можете себе представить, это напечатало не так много (но, по крайней мере, это не оставило меня с пустой страницей ...)